    Default Travel insurance

    I'm going away next week to Czech Republic.

    With travel insurance, now you can get it fairly instantly online, is anything stopping me from just playing it by ear and if something does go wrong just nipping on the old iPhone and booking it there and then (as long as it's not getting my phone nicked!).

    what if that something is being hit by a tram?...
    also check your small print i had £2500 worth of personal possessions cover but in the small print my valuables limit ie everything that was worth claiming for was £250....so the other£2250 is for clothes!
